Victoria Beckham has hit back at her sons after they poked fun at her signature pose which is famously straight faced.
The mum-of-four shared "proof" on Instagram that she does smile which included a montage of images and videos of Victoria looking cheerful and happy.
It came after a playful post to her sons Romeo, 18, and Cruz, 16, which said "Some evidence I actually do smile!" that she tagged them in.
This suggests that the pair have previously joked that their fashion designer mum doesn't smile.
Included in the video of smiley pictures, posted on International Day of Happiness, were pictures with her footballer husband David, on old family holidays and during work events.
In one snap she held up her autobiography called 'Learning to Fly' which was released 20 years ago in 2001.
n another she sported her famous blonde cropped hair which she rocked in 2007 and in a separate picture she beamed in a bikini and life jacket during a getaway.
It came after Romeo and Cruz both posted pictures of themselves wearing T-shirts that read 'FFS SMILE' on them.
Victoria herself also reposted the images writing alongside: 'Like mother like sons'.

Victoria previously told Vogue that the 'worst question' she is ever asked is 'Why don't you ever smile?'
She joked that she's smiling on the inside and the reason she never breaks into a grin is because: 'I feel that I have a responsibility to the fashion community.'
The former Spice Girl has previously said she would look silly if she was seen constantly smiling.
